Has anybody else noticed the irony in his name? Before watching this show, I am familiar with The Tragicall History of the Life and Death of Doctor Faustus.
Faust is a person who made a pact with the devil, Mephisto for money, fame, and women. The play is supposed to be based off Johann Georg Faust, who was an alchemist, astrologer, and magician back in the 1500s. So, in one hand, this dude is named after an occultist. But on the other hand, he is named after the tricky demon he summoned. and it's funny that he names himself after a demon being that he wanted to kill the Son of Satan. Since the real Johann Faust was legend to have dealings with demons, such as Mephisto. Well, actually Mephisto was Faust's servant demon after making a deal with Lucifer in the play. But yeah. you could find this all in wikipedia XD |

Yinfire your close about the whole true cross thing, this actually all comes from the British Literature course I took this semester in college. Dr Faust didn't make a pact solely for the reasons you listed, doctor faust was said to be one of the most brilliant characters in British literature, he exchanged his soul for knowledge mainly! He wanted to know everything he possibly could. Loop hole that he didn't see coming was the Lucifer can only reveal some things, he can't tell how the world was created since he was born after the fact. And Mephisto is just as weird in the story as he is in the anime, he is the servant in the story, he tends to simply be the comic relief. Oh and the true cross academy comes from the story of Red Cross, from the tale of the Fairy Queen I believe not sure

Oh and the true cross academy comes from the story of Red Cross, from the tale of the Fairy Queen I believe not sure :) I don't know; Mephisto seems to have a very important part of the story of the Tragical history of doctor Faust. Here's an excerpt from wikipedia: Mephistophilis is a demon which Faustus conjures up while first using his magical powers. Readers initially feel sympathy for the demon when he attempts to dissuade Faustus from giving his soul to Lucifer. Mephistophilis gives Faustus a description of hell and the continuous horrors it possesses. He wants Faustus to know what he is getting himself into before going through with the plan....Sadly, his attempts fail with Faustus believing that supernatural powers were worth more than a lifetime in hell.......Some scholars argue that Mephistophilis depicts the sorrow that comes with separation from God. Mephistophilis is foreshadowing the pain Faustus would have to endure, should he go through with his plan.[25] In this facet, Faustus can be likened to Icarus, whose insatiable ambition was the source of his misery and the cause of his plight." http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/The_Tragical_History_of_Doctor_Faustus#The_pact_with_Lucifer |
